Places to Eat Cardiff
Places to eat Cardiff refers to the rich and varied dining landscape found throughout Wales’ vibrant capital city. From historic arcades lined with artisan cafés to elegant waterfront restaurants and contemporary urban eateries, Cardiff offers a flavourful blend of culture, creativity, and community. Exploring its dining scene is not just about enjoying food—it’s about experiencing the atmosphere, design, and warmth that make each space feel inviting.
Quick Facts
-
Cardiff offers a wide selection of casual and fine-dining destinations.
-
Popular dining areas include the city centre, the arcades, and Cardiff Bay.
-
Independent cafés and restaurants thrive alongside well-known names.
-
Many venues blend stylish décor with imaginative menus.
-
Outdoor dining is especially popular near the waterfront.

Common Questions
What kind of food can I expect when looking for places to eat in Cardiff?
A broad mix, including Welsh specialities, European favourites, Asian fusion, Mediterranean dishes, and modern street-food concepts.
Is Cardiff good for vegan or vegetarian dining?
Absolutely—the city has many plant-forward cafés and restaurants with imaginative menus.
Where can I find scenic dining in Cardiff?
Cardiff Bay offers beautiful waterfront restaurants ideal for relaxed meals with a view.
Are there family-friendly places to eat Cardiff?
Yes, many restaurants offer spacious seating, varied menus, and a welcoming atmosphere.
Does the city have independent eateries?
Cardiff has a thriving independent scene known for creativity, warmth, and distinctive flavours.
